What Is Business Intelligence Software?
Business intelligence (BI) software is a category of technology that collects, processes, and presents business data in formats that support informed decision-making. Traditional BI platforms aggregate data from multiple sources — sales systems, marketing platforms, financial databases, operational tools — and present it through dashboards, reports, and visualisations that give business leaders a clear view of performance.
Modern business intelligence software goes far beyond static reporting. AI-powered BI platforms use neural networks and machine learning to detect anomalies, forecast trends, and proactively alert decision-makers to patterns they wouldn't find through manual analysis. Natural language processing (NLP) allows business users to query data using plain English — "show me last quarter's revenue by region compared to the same period last year" — without needing SQL expertise.
The data pipeline is the foundation of any BI system. Raw data from disparate sources must be extracted, transformed, and loaded (ETL) into a structured analytical store before it can be visualised or analysed. The quality of this pipeline — its accuracy, completeness, and timeliness — determines the quality of the insights that BI software can surface. A BI platform built on unreliable or incomplete data produces misleading insights that damage rather than support decision-making.
Why AI-Powered Business Intelligence Software Matters in 2026
The volume and complexity of business data has outgrown traditional BI approaches. Companies now generate data from dozens of sources — CRM, ERP, marketing analytics, IoT sensors, customer support platforms, financial systems — and the pace of data generation is accelerating. Human analysts cannot keep up with this volume manually. AI-powered BI software automates the analysis layer, continuously monitoring data for significant patterns and surfacing insights in near real time.
Predictive analytics is now table stakes. In 2026, decision-makers expect their BI tools not just to describe what happened, but to predict what will happen and recommend what to do. Deep learning models embedded in modern BI platforms can forecast demand, predict customer churn, identify supply chain risks, and optimise pricing — capabilities that were previously available only to organisations with large data science teams.
Computer vision is expanding the scope of BI into physical operations. Manufacturing companies use computer vision integrated with their BI dashboards to monitor production quality in real time. Retail companies analyse store layout and customer movement patterns. These capabilities are making business intelligence software a cross-functional tool that spans the entire organisation.
Feature engineering — the process of transforming raw data into meaningful inputs for machine learning models — has become a core competency for BI teams. Python, TensorFlow, and PyTorch are the tools of choice for data scientists building the ML models that power next-generation BI platforms.

Key Components of AI-Powered Business Intelligence Software
A comprehensive AI-driven BI platform includes several integrated layers:
- Data Ingestion & ETL Pipeline — Automated extraction, transformation, and loading of data from all business sources into a unified analytical store, with data quality monitoring.
- Analytical Data Model — A structured dimensional model (star schema or similar) that enables fast, flexible querying across the entire business data estate.
- Machine Learning & Deep Learning Layer — Predictive models for forecasting, anomaly detection, and customer behaviour analysis, built with Python, scikit-learn, TensorFlow, or PyTorch.
- NLP Query Interface — Natural language processing that allows non-technical users to query the BI platform using plain-language questions without SQL.
- Visualisation & Dashboard Layer — Interactive, real-time dashboards that present insights clearly and allow users to drill down into underlying data.
| BI Component | Technology | Business Value |
|---|---|---|
| ETL Pipeline | Python, Apache Airflow, dbt | Reliable, timely data foundation |
| Predictive Analytics | TensorFlow, scikit-learn, PyTorch | Forecast trends before they appear in reports |
| NLP Interface | OpenAI API, LangChain, custom models | Self-service analytics for non-technical users |

Common Mistakes with Business Intelligence Software
Even organisations that invest significantly in BI tools often underperform because of avoidable mistakes:
- Data quality neglect. BI platforms built on inconsistent, incomplete, or inaccurate data produce misleading insights. Data quality must be engineered into the ETL pipeline, not treated as an afterthought.
- Dashboard overload. Organisations that create hundreds of dashboards for every possible metric create analysis paralysis rather than clarity. Effective BI focuses on decision-relevant KPIs.
- Ignoring model drift. Machine learning models embedded in BI platforms degrade over time as data distributions change. Without regular retraining and monitoring, predictive accuracy deteriorates without anyone noticing.
- Siloed data. BI platforms that only connect to a subset of business systems cannot surface cross-functional insights. A complete data landscape integration is essential.
- No self-service capability. BI platforms that require data analysts to fulfil every ad-hoc report request create bottlenecks. Modern platforms should empower business users to explore data themselves.

How much does custom business intelligence software cost?
A custom BI platform — ETL pipeline, analytical data model, dashboards, and basic predictive analytics — typically costs $40,000–$120,000 to build. Adding AI layers such as NLP interfaces, computer vision integration, or complex deep learning models increases costs. Many clients also choose to start with a commercial BI platform (Power BI, Tableau) and add custom AI components on top — a cost-effective hybrid approach we support.
How long does it take to build business intelligence software?
A focused BI implementation — connecting the key data sources, building the analytical model, and delivering core dashboards — typically takes 8–16 weeks. Adding AI predictive models and NLP interfaces extends the timeline by 4–8 weeks. We recommend launching with a core BI capability and expanding iteratively based on business needs and user feedback.
What technologies power modern business intelligence software?
Our BI platforms use Python for data engineering and ML model development, Apache Airflow for pipeline orchestration, dbt for data transformation, PostgreSQL or Snowflake for analytical data storage, and Power BI or custom React dashboards for visualisation. ML models are built with scikit-learn, TensorFlow, or PyTorch and served via FastAPI. NLP interfaces use OpenAI API or custom fine-tuned models.
